Many companies responsible for asbestos exposure are insolvent. asbestos lawsuit (use Dothome here)-related companies typically declare bankruptcy to avoid being sued by mesothelioma victims. Many victims didn't receive compensation as a result of this. An attorney for mesothelioma can assist victims in receiving compensation from trust funds that were set up by these companies.

In addition veterans who were exposed to asbestos while serving in the military could be eligible for compensation from the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A). An experienced mesothelioma law firm can assist victims in filing VA claims and mesothelioma lawsuits against former employers. They can even help veterans receive VA pension and health care benefits they didn't get. This will ensure that veterans and their family members are taken care of following asbestos-related illnesses.

There are four primary types of mesothelioma claims that include personal injury lawsuits, asbestos trust fund claims, and mesothelioma VA claims. Personal injury lawsuits are filed by people who have suffered of mesothelioma, or their surviving family members to receive financial compensation from the companies responsible for their asbestos exposure. Wrongful death lawsuits are filed by relatives of victims who have died due to asbestos exposure, and these lawsuits are filed on behalf of the estate of the victim.

Asbestos trust fund funds are set up by dissolved or bankrupt asbestos companies to pay claims for asbestos-related diseases. These claims are usually settled through settlements or jury awards. Finally, mesothelioma VA benefits are available to veterans of the military who have been diagnosed with an asbestos-related disease like mesothelioma.
